Camp Fire destroys Paradise as California aid becomes political leverage

The Camp Fire ignited on November 8, 2018, destroyed Paradise, California, and became the deadliest and most destructive wildfire in modern California history. FEMA issued a fire-management declaration on November 8 and a major disaster declaration on November 12. Later reporting based on former White House officials said President Trump initially resisted California wildfire aid because of the state’s Democratic politics and approved it after aides showed him Republican voter strength in Orange County.
